Based in Paris, Zakarya were founded in 1999 by visionary accordionist Yves Weyh and feature Alexandre Wimmer on guitar, Vincent Posty on bass, and drummer Pascal Gully. Musically exploring aspects of Jewish history, humor, rhythms, scales, and sensibilities, Zakarya blend folk motifs with rock energy, klezmer abandon, and a general urge to break boundaries. The group signed with John Zorn's Tzadik Records in 2000, releasing Zakarya on the label a year later in 2001, following it with Something Obvious in 2003, 413a (featuring a guest spot from guitarist Marc Ribot) in 2006, and The True Story Concerning Martin Behaim in 2008. ~ Steve Leggett, All Music Guide
